forked from FFmpeg/FFmpeg
avutil/downmix_info: zero the allocated buffer
Signed-off-by: James Almer <jamrial@gmail.com>
This commit is contained in:
parent
e61b9d4094
commit
0bed1b8953
1 changed files with 3 additions and 1 deletions
|
@ -27,9 +27,11 @@ AVDownmixInfo *av_downmix_info_update_side_data(AVFrame *frame)
|
||||||
|
|
||||||
side_data = av_frame_get_side_data(frame, AV_FRAME_DATA_DOWNMIX_INFO);
|
side_data = av_frame_get_side_data(frame, AV_FRAME_DATA_DOWNMIX_INFO);
|
||||||
|
|
||||||
if (!side_data)
|
if (!side_data) {
|
||||||
side_data = av_frame_new_side_data(frame, AV_FRAME_DATA_DOWNMIX_INFO,
|
side_data = av_frame_new_side_data(frame, AV_FRAME_DATA_DOWNMIX_INFO,
|
||||||
sizeof(AVDownmixInfo));
|
sizeof(AVDownmixInfo));
|
||||||
|
memset(side_data->data, 0, sizeof(AVDownmixInfo));
|
||||||
|
}
|
||||||
|
|
||||||
if (!side_data)
|
if (!side_data)
|
||||||
return NULL;
|
return NULL;
|
||||||
|
|
Loading…
Add table
Reference in a new issue